Flashback Friday: Sonny Jurgensen Being Honored On Sunday

Sonny Jurgensen is already in Pro Football’s Hall Of Fame. He is arguably one of the most recognizable player’s in D.C. history. On Sunday, Sonny will watch his number 9 raised to the rafters, never to be worn by anyone in Washington again. The 88-year old Jurgensen will join Sammy Baugh (33), Bobby Mitchell (49) and Sean Taylor (21) as just the fourth player to have his jersey retired by Washington.

The team has had a long-standing tradition of not handing out the numbers of their heralded – regardless of if they are retired – so nobody has worn Sonny’s number 9 since he retired in 1974 anyway.

But on Sunday, it will become official.

Buffalo Bills’ Damar Hamlin Still In Critical Condition

In what was perhaps the scariest moment in NFL history, Buffalo Bills safety Damar Hamlin went into cardiac arrest on the field during the Monday Night Football broadcast. Players on both teams stood mouths agape – many in tears – as Hamlin had CPR performed on him.

It was like nothing any National Football League game had ever seen.  The thousands in attendance in Cincinnati, as well as millions watching around the globe, all held their collective breaths in disbelief about what was unfolding before them.

Hamlin remained on the field for half an hour before he was whisked away in the ambulance. He remained in critical condition at the hospital overnight.
